Hello all. I was going through my Nintendo Gamecube stuff today and I realized that I have 2 different copies of Top Gun Combat Zones with different publishers. One if them is released by Titus, the other is released by Mastiff. First of all, I think this is pretty cool, and probably something that not many of you know about. This reminds me of the Final Fantasy games for Gameboy which were released by Square and then Sunsoft. Second of all, I was wondering if anybody here knows of any other Gamecube games that have different publishers. If there are any more I would like to add them to my collection.

I don't know of any other games with multiple publishers, but I'll guess that the reason why Top Gun: Combat Zones was released by two different publishers was because Mastiff got the rights from Titus.

According to Mastiff's site, the code was licensed to them. Again, this is all conjecture, but Titus probably licensed the code when they were in financial peril before going out of business.

Dave Mirra's Freestyle BMX 2 was released by Acclaim and then re-released by Crave a few years later on PS2, but I'm not sure if they re-released the Gamecube version.

Midway Arcade Treasures and Midway Arcade Treasures 1, does indeed exist or the gamecube, been checking ebay to find out for some of these.

Starsky & Hutch has 2 versions, one done by Gotham Games and the other Global Star, for the ps2. I couldn't find 2 versions for the gamecube. (That doesn't mean it doesn't exist)
